FirePro V7800
The FirePro V7800 is manufactured by AMD. It was released in May 24 2011. It features the TeraScale 3 architecture. The core clock speed is 725 MHz. It has 1280 shading units. The thermal design power (TDP) is 150W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 2,028 points.

GeForce GT 645
The GeForce GT 645 is manufactured by NVIDIA. It was released in October 1 2012. It features the Kepler architecture. The core clock speed is Up to 710 MHz. It has 384 shading units. The thermal design power (TDP) is 32W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 2,006 points.
Graphics Performance
The FirePro V7800 scores 2,028 and the GeForce GT 645 reaches 2,006 in the G3D Mark benchmark — just a 1.1% difference, making them near-identical in rasterization performance. The FirePro V7800 is built on TeraScale 3 while the GeForce GT 645 uses Kepler, both on 40 nm vs 28 nm. Shader units: 1,280 (FirePro V7800) vs 384 (GeForce GT 645). Raw compute: 1.856 TFLOPS (FirePro V7800) vs 0.5445 TFLOPS (GeForce GT 645).

Media & Encoding
Hardware encoder: None (FirePro V7800) vs NVENC (1st Gen) (GeForce GT 645). Decoder: UVD 2.3 vs NVDEC (1st Gen). Supported codecs: H.264,VC-1,MPEG-2 (FirePro V7800) vs H.264,MPEG-2,VC-1 (GeForce GT 645).

Value Analysis
The FirePro V7800 launched at $759 MSRP and currently averages $96, while the GeForce GT 645 launched at $99 and now averages $15. The GeForce GT 645 costs 84.4% less ($81 savings) at current market prices. Performance per dollar (G3D Mark / price): 21.1 (FirePro V7800) vs 133.7 (GeForce GT 645) — the GeForce GT 645 offers 533.6% better value. The GeForce GT 645 is the newer GPU (2012 vs 2011).
